The painting depicts the transition of the seasons, referring to the bush yam plant, a principal food source (bush tucker) gathered by the women from Utopia in Central Australia.
Through Awelye (womens ceremony) the women pay homage to the spirit of the yam plant to ensure perpetual germination.
